About Mono Ethylene Glycol (MEG)
Mono Ethylene Glycol (MEG) 99.9% is a clear, high-purity glycol used widely as a heat-transfer base in coolants and as a key building block for polymer manufacturing. It’s valued for its stable performance, mixing reliability, and the way it supports consistent output in everyday plant conditions, especially where small variations can affect final product quality.

Product Specifications
| TEST | SPECIFICATION |
|---|---|
| Appearance | Clear, colourless liquid |
| Odor | Odorless / very mild |
| Solubility | Completely miscible in water |
| pH (typical) | ~5-8 |
| Boiling Point | ~198°C |
| Melting Point | ~-12°C |
| Specific Gravity | ~1.115 (20°C) |
| Flash Point | ~111°C (closed cup) |
| Purity | 99.9% (as per product grade) |

Most coolant formulators focus on consistency: water content, acidity, colour (APHA), and purity. Even a small variation can impact inhibitor stability and appearance. Comparing COAs across shipments helps maintain formulation repeatability and reduce QC rejections.

MEG is hygroscopic, so open handling can raise water content over time. This may change blending ratios or performance in sensitive processes. Keep containers sealed, reduce exposure during decanting, and use clean, dry transfer lines to maintain consistent quality.
